Catholic Priest Warns: “Catholics Can’t Vote for Joe Biden” Because He’s Pro-Abortion

National   |   Micaiah Bilger   |   Nov 3, 2020   |   6:27PM   |   Washington, DC

A California priest warned Catholics about the radical pro-abortion extremes of Joe Biden and the Democratic Party on Tuesday as Americans head to the polls.

In a short video on YouTube, Father Francis Stevenson of Corpus Christi Parish in Lake Tahoe said Biden has brought “shame and horror” to the United States because of his support for abortions up to birth.

It is the mission of the Catholic Church to pass moral judgments on matters related to politics, whenever the fundamental rights of men requires it,” Stevenson said. “The Democratic Party and Joe Biden have brought shame and horror to this nation.”

He criticized Biden, who claims to be a devout Catholic, for rejecting human rights for unborn babies. Biden supports abortions “under any circumstances” and want to force taxpayers to pay for them.

They have legalized the murder of innocent babies during birth,” Stevenson said. “We are outraged. Catholics must uphold human rights, avoid sin and cannot vote for abortion candidates, cannot vote for Biden.”

Though Biden has talked about his faith often on the campaign trail, his positions on abortion and other issues contradict the teachings of the Catholic Church.

Biden said he wants to codify Roe v. Wade into federal law and appoint Supreme Court justices who will support abortion on demand. He also said he would fight to end the Hyde Amendment and force taxpayers to pay for elective abortions – which could lead to 60,000 more unborn babies’ deaths to abortion each year.

Biden also said one of his first acts as president would be to restore funding to Planned Parenthood, the largest abortion chain in America. He said he is committed to “the constitutional right to an abortion” and to reversing “the Trump administration and states’ all-out assault on women’s right to choose.”

Also concerning to many Catholics, Biden promised to restore an Obama-era mandate that would force the nuns with Little Sisters of the Poor and other religious employers to fund contraception, including types that may cause abortions, in their employee health insurance plans.

The U.S. Conference of Catholic Bishops does not endorse candidates or political parties. However, it is encouraging Catholic voters to make protections for unborn babies a “preeminent priority” at the voting booth.
